Course Details
• Forest Ecology and Resilience: Understanding the fundamental principles of forest ecology and resilience, including the impacts of disturbance, climate change, and species interactions on forest health. • Sustainable Forest Management: Exploring the principles and practices of sustainable forest management, including the social, economic, and environmental dimensions of forestry. • Climate Change Adaptation Strategies: Examining the current and projected impacts of climate change on forests and developing effective adaptation strategies to enhance forest resilience. • Urban Forest Design: Learning the principles and practices of urban forest design, including the selection and placement of tree species, site analysis, and community engagement. • Forest Restoration and Reforestation: Understanding the techniques and approaches for restoring degraded forests and establishing new forests, including the use of native species and assisted migration. • Forest Biomechanics and Structural Engineering: Exploring the biomechanical properties of trees and the structural engineering of forest systems, including the design of resilient forest infrastructure. • Forest Monitoring and Assessment: Developing skills in monitoring and assessing forest health and resilience, including the use of remote sensing and GIS technologies. • Forest Policy and Governance: Examining the legal, regulatory, and policy frameworks that govern forest management and the role of public participation in forest decision-making.
